Wood window service providers specialize in the repair, restoration, and maintenance of wooden window frames and sashes. These services often include addressing issues such as rotting wood, peeling paint, broken or cracked glass, and deteriorating hardware. Professionals may also offer services to improve the insulation and energy efficiency of wooden windows, helping property owners maintain a comfortable indoor environment. Regular maintenance and timely repairs can extend the lifespan of wooden windows, preserving their aesthetic appeal and functionality over time.
Problems that wood window services help resolve include dr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and damage caused by moisture exposure. Over time, wood can warp, swell, or decay if not properly maintained, leading to compromised security and increased energy costs. Service providers can replace damaged components, reseal or repaint surfaces, and reinforce window structures to ensure they operate smoothly and remain weather-tight.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ent further deterioration and avoid more costly repairs in the future.

The overview below groups typical Wood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bloomfield,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Replacement Costs - Replacing a single wood window typically ranges from $300 to $800, depending on size and style. Complete window replacements for multiple units can cost several thousand dollars. Prices vary based on window dimensions and complexity.
Repair Expenses - Repairing wood window components such as sashes or frames generally costs between $150 and $500 per window. The extent of damage and repair complexity influence the final cost. Minor repairs tend to be on the lower end of this range.
Refinishing Fees - Refinishing or restoring wood windows usually falls within $200 to $600 per window. This includes stripping, sanding, and applying new finishes or paint. Costs depend on the window size and the condition of existing surfaces.
Installation Charges - Professional installation of new wood windows can range from $150 to $400 per window. Costs vary with window size, style, and local labor rates. Proper installation is essential for optimal performance and longevity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
